Understanding Multipath Configuration for Linux Systems and Network Storage Devices

Exploring the concept of multipath in Linux reveals its role in configuring multiple pathways to network storage devices. With added redundancy and high availability, multipathing enhances performance and ensures data access even in case of failures. This technique proves essential for critical data environments, showcasing Linux's robust storage management capabilities.

Multiple Choice

Which concept allows for configuring multiple paths between a Linux system and network storage devices?

Explanation:
The concept of configuring multiple paths between a Linux system and network storage devices is referred to as multipath. Multipathing is a technique used to increase redundancy and ensure high availability by allowing multiple pathways to a storage device. This is particularly useful in environments where data availability is critical, as it enables the system to continue functioning even if one path fails. By utilizing multipathing, the Linux system can balance the load across different paths, thus optimizing the performance and ensuring that the storage devices are more resilient to faults. Additionally, if a path becomes unavailable due to network issues or hardware failures, the system can automatically re-route traffic through an alternate path, thereby maintaining access to the storage. The other choices relate to different aspects of storage management but do not specifically address the configuration of multiple paths for redundancy and performance in network storage. For example, the logical volume manager focuses on managing disk space and creating logical volumes rather than multipathing. Similarly, dynamic device folders pertain to device management and organization in the file system, while a quota system deals with limiting the amount of disk space users can consume.

Navigating the World of Linux Multipath: A Journey Through Redundancy and Resilience

Have you ever experienced that sinking feeling when your computer loses connection to a vital storage device? We’ve all been there, right? Whether you’re a seasoned system admin or just starting to dip your toes into the expansive sea of Linux, understanding how to keep those connections robust can be a game changer. One standout concept that embodies this principle is multipath. But what is it, and why should you care? Let’s dig in!

What on Earth is Multipath?

Multipath is more than just a technical buzzword; it represents a technique used to create multiple pathways between a Linux system and network storage devices. Think of it like a highway with several lanes—no matter how heavy the traffic gets, you can always switch lanes to avoid a jam. This capability is critical for environments where uptime and data availability are paramount.

So, how does multipath work? When you have multiple connections to a storage device, the system can route data along different paths. If one path takes a holiday (say due to a hardware failure or network issue), the system seamlessly redirects the traffic through an alternate route. It’s like having a backup plan, but in this case, it’s happening in real-time—pretty smart, huh?

Why Should You Care About Multipath?

Now, I get it—talking about redundancy may sound slightly dry. But let's not overlook the significance! Multipath offers two main perks: resilience and optimized performance.

Resilience: A Shield Against Failures

Picture this: you’re running a critical application that relies heavily on data stored on a network-attached storage (NAS) device. Suddenly, the primary connection fails. Without a multipath setup, your application would likely go down, leading to frustrated users and lost productivity. Multipath ensures that your data is still accessible, preserving the operational integrity of applications and systems when the unexpected happens.

Moreover, when the system senses a path failure, it invokes an automatic failover, switching to the next available path. This level of resiliency is why businesses, and even personal projects, should seriously consider implementing multipath strategies.

Optimized Performance: More Than Just Backup

Here’s where multipath shines—it helps balance the load across several paths. Imagine trying to carry a heavy backpack across a rope bridge. It can be tough! But with multipath, you’re essentially distributing that weight across many helpers, making the journey smoother and faster. Load balancing allows for better utilization of your network resources, leading to improved performance overall.

Think about scenarios where data pulls are heavy—like during peak traffic hours in your application. Thanks to multipath, your system can manage these demands more effectively, distributing requests and speeding up response times.

Multipath vs. Other Storage Management Concepts

You might be wondering, “But what about other storage management options?” Good question! Let’s briefly touch on a few other concepts that often come into play in the Linux environment.

Logical Volume Manager (LVM)

While multipath works to ensure data is accessible through multiple pathways, LVM is all about managing your disk space. It creates logical volumes that can be resized on the fly, providing some flexibility. However, it doesn’t add redundancy in the way multipath does.

Dynamic Device Folders

Dynamic device folders deal with the organization of devices within the filesystem. They adjust dynamically based on what’s connected, but again, they don’t directly focus on managing multiple paths for storage access.

Quota Systems

A quota system is like a strict budget for disk usage—it helps ensure that no single user takes up too much space. Very useful, but it doesn’t offer the redundancy benefits that multipath does.

The key takeaway here? Each of these concepts contributes to the overarching goal of effective storage management, but multipath stands out when it comes to ensuring redundancy and performance specifically for network storage devices.

Getting Started with Multipath on Linux

Alright, you’re sold—multipath sounds like an essential tool for your Linux toolkit. But where do you begin? Setting up multipath can feel daunting at first, but with the right steps, it can be straightforward.

  1. Installation: Install the multipath tools package relevant to your Linux distribution. For example, on Ubuntu, you can use apt-get install multipath-tools.

  2. Configuration: Modify the configuration file, typically located at /etc/multipath.conf. Here’s where you define your multipath devices. You can customize settings based on your storage needs.

  3. Testing: Start the service and verify your configuration with the multipath -ll command. This will display your multipath setup.

  4. Monitoring: Keep an eye on multipath with tools that can alert you to path failures. After all, what good is a safety net if you don’t check it occasionally?

Final Thoughts: Embrace the Power of Multipath

So, there you have it! Multipath is a powerful concept that enhances the way Linux systems communicate with network storage devices. It’s a bit like having a safety net and a personal traffic manager all rolled into one. By implementing multipath strategies, you not only improve system resilience but also optimize performance, ensuring that your data is always accessible and your applications run smoothly.

Don’t shy away from diving into the multipath universe! Every bit of knowledge you gain sharpens your skills and prepares you for the exciting challenges that lie ahead. Take this newfound understanding and experiment with configurations—who knows what innovative solutions you might come up with? Happy learning!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y